Bone Structure

 

The shape of bones beneath the skin,

white winged clavicle, curve

of metatarsal arch, an alabaster span,

the fine intrigue of hands,

twenty-seven bones, splayed

as the sycamore in winter

against a soft edged sky,

visible as the swell a finger traces

across the apple of a cheek, then lingers

down along the line of jaw,

the frame of bones both intricate and strong

as thoughts beneath the flesh of words.

                                                   

                                               Southern Review  2006
